Elgar Festival

‘Elgar for Everyone’

Please refer to the website for the full programme of concerts and events, and ticket prices.

The Elgar Festival is an annual live celebration of the life and music of Worcester’s most famous son and Britain’s great composer, Sir Edward Elgar (1857–1934). Set in and around Worcester and Malvern, the event provides the perfect stimulus to hear music in the inspirational places that were familiar to the composer, with a programme comprising orchestral concerts given by the resident English Symphony Orchestra, guest artists, and features composers working today as well as those luminaries of the past.

Lauded as ‘Critic’s Pick’ in both The Guardian and The Times, and embodying the ethos ‘Elgar for Everyone’, the Festival engages with those of all ages and backgrounds in music and legacy at a number of integral venues of both historic interest and personal significance to Elgar, including Great Malvern Priory, Worcester Guildhall and Cathedral.
